AI trading, utilizing artificial intelligence tools, revolutionizes financial markets by shifting from traditional investment methods to automated strategies. Investors increasingly leverage AI for real-time stock trading via algorithms, enhancing speed and precision. The evolution of algorithmic trading, particularly in India, has seen a notable rise, with about 70% of trading volumes driven by these technologies. The global algorithmic trading market, valued at $15.5 billion in 2021, is projected to grow at a CAGR of 12.2% through 2030. Key AI techniques include sentiment analysis, predictive analytics, and machine learning, enabling enhanced decision-making and market trend analysis. While benefits like reduced research time, lower costs, and 24/7 trading support AI’s adoption, challenges exist, including data quality issues, lack of transparency, and cybersecurity risks. Successful examples like the Medallion Fund and Two Sigma Investments illustrate AI’s potential. Future trends indicate a focus on transparency, refined risk management, and regulatory compliance in AI trading.
